Abdullah bin Abdulaziz Al Saud () (1931 – 4 July 2015) was a Saudi royal who was the governor of the
Northern Borders Province The Northern Borders Province, also known as the Northern Borders Region ( ' is a province in Saudi Arabia, situated in the northern region, bordering Iraq to the north and northwest, and Jordan to the west. History Historically, the province ...
from 1957 until his death in 2015. He was also the governor of
Al-Qassim Province The Qassim Province ( ' , Najdi Arabic: ), also known as the Qassim Region, is one of the 13 provinces of Saudi Arabia. Located at the heart of the country near the geographic center of the Arabian Peninsula, it has a population of 1,336,179 and ...
from 1947 to 1957. He was one of the longest serving governors in the kingdom.


Early life

Abdullah was born in Ha'il in 1931. His father, Prince Abdulaziz bin Musaid, was the cousin of
King Abdulaziz Abdulaziz bin Abdul Rahman Al Saud (; 15 January 1875Ibn Saud's birth year has been a source of debate. It is generally accepted as 1876, although a few sources give it as 1880. According to British author Robert Lacey's book ''The Kingdom'', ...
and one of his commanders. His brother, Prince Jiluwi bin Abdulaziz, is the governor of
Najran Region Najran ( ') is a Southern province of Saudi Arabia. It has an area of 149,511 km². Its capital is Najran. Najran is inhabited by the Yam tribe. A significant percentage of the province's inhabitants are Shia Ismaili. The current govern ...
. Prince Abdullah was appointed by
King Saud Saud bin Abdulaziz Al Saud (; 15 January 1902 – 23 February 1969) was King of Saudi Arabia from 9 November 1953 until his abdication on 2 November 1964. During his reign, he served as Prime Minister of Saudi Arabia from 1953 to 1954 a ...
to the post of governor of the Northern Borders Region in 1956.


Death

Prince Abdullah bin Abdulaziz died on 4 July 2015. He was buried after
Isha prayer Isha (), alternatively also transliterated as Isha'a, and also known as Khoftan or Khooftaan, is one of the mandatory five daily Islamic prayers, and contains four cycles. Ahadith mentioning virtues Uthman reported that he heard Muhammad say ...
on 6 July 2015 at the Grand Mosque in Makkah.
